Sushi Cho is a fantastic spot for sushi lovers, offering both freshness and creativity. The rolls are beautifully presented with vibrant toppings like tuna, salmon, mango, and even jalapeños, giving each bite a unique twist. The sashimi platter was also generous and incredibly fresh, with melt-in-your-mouth quality.
One thing to note is that the restaurant space is on the smaller side, so it can feel a bit tight when it’s busy. However, the cozy atmosphere adds to the charm, making it a nice spot for casual dining or a quick sushi fix.
Service was attentive and friendly, which made the experience pleasant overall. Despite the limited space, the quality of food and presentation makes Sushi Cho absolutely worth a visit.

Given that we discovered this place during a cursory search and had never heard of them before, we went in with low expectations despite the other very positive reviews. We were very humbled by the friendly atmosphere and overall high quality of the sushi. The rolls we chose were Tropical Thunder and Bonita Señorita and the fresh mango and other ingredients really delivered an amazing experience. The more traditional yellowtail sashimi appetizer that we picked was also incredible and well prepared. Lastly, the grilled salmon belly nigiri was a surprisingly delicious treat and will definitelyhave to be ordered on a future visit. I would highly recommend this place and look forward to coming back when we're in the area again! A+

I went here for my birthday and it was such a good experience. They have 100+ specialty rolls and all of it was fantastic. We got the miso soup which was hot and delicious. The squid salad was a favorite. All the rolls were artsy and delicious. The grapefruit sake was meh honestly but we just didnt like that. They brought out a smoked roll for free and which was fire. and since it was my birthday they brought out a mochi cake with a candle which was so special. Best place for sushi in NOVA ive tried. Definitely maje a reservation beforehand.
